* Starts asynchronous cancellation on a long-running operation. The server makes a best effort to cancel the operation, but success is not guaranteed. If the server doesn't support this method, it returns `google.rpc.Code.UNIMPLEMENTED`. Clients can use Operations.GetOperation or other methods to check whether the cancellation succeeded or whether the operation completed despite cancellation. On successful cancellation, the operation is not deleted; instead, it becomes an operation with an Operation.error value with a google.rpc.Status.code of `1`, corresponding to `Code.CANCELLED`.

* Updates an existing PostureDeployment. To prevent concurrent updates from overwriting each other, always follow the read-modify-write pattern when you update a posture deployment: 1. Call GetPostureDeployment to get the current version of the deployment. 2. Update the fields in the deployment as needed. 3. Call UpdatePostureDeployment to update the deployment. Ensure that your request includes the `etag` value from the GetPostureDeployment response. **Important:** If you omit the `etag` when you call UpdatePostureDeployment, then the updated deployment unconditionally overwrites the existing deployment.

* Updates a revision of an existing Posture. If the posture revision that you update is currently deployed, then a new revision of the posture is created. To prevent concurrent updates from overwriting each other, always follow the read-modify-write pattern when you update a posture: 1. Call GetPosture to get the current version of the posture. 2. Update the fields in the posture as needed. 3. Call UpdatePosture to update the posture. Ensure that your request includes the `etag` value from the GetPosture response. **Important:** If you omit the `etag` when you call UpdatePosture, then the updated posture unconditionally overwrites the existing posture.
